For the rebel in every girl's heart, this series presents the achievements of extraordinary, relevant, and inspiring women throughout history. Through quotes, narratives, photographs, illustrations, and fact-filled side-bars, each book tells the story of twelve bold and courageous women.
The Wild West and the rodeo are not the only places where the cowgirl spirit can be found. From the sharpshooting Annie Oakley to the legendary Calamity Jane, these female cowgirls came from all walks of life, but share an irrepressible spirit and dedication to pushing the boundaries. Featured cowgirls include Georgie Sicking (cowboy poet), Charley Parkhurst (stagecoach driver), Tillie Baldwin (rodeo cowgirl), Tad Lucas (rodeos First Lady), Lucille Mulhall (steer roper), Charmayne James (barrel racer), Lillian Riggs (rancher), Sally Skull (horse trader), Johanna July (horse tamer), and Mary Fields (pioneer and mail driver).

Booklist
“With a sassy, scrapbooklike multimedia approach that uses both period photographs and portraits by Caldecott winner Sweet, the book chronicles infamous characters like Annie Oakley and Calamity Jane, along with some lesser-known women such as Lucille Mulhall, an expert hog-tier and horsewoman…These women, who were happy to “cowboy up” and marshal all of their fortitude to trust their instincts and accomplish great things in spite of criticism, are not just extraordinary gals—they are extraordinary people and realistic role models.”
